Investment in Health and Safety continues
11 Nov 2019
Make it Safe – the health and safety vision of the Logson Group – continues to be forefront of our business operations at all our sites.
Across the Boxes and Packaging part of the group, considerable investment in personnel has been made over the last few months to facilitate the implementation of the vision, the continuous improvement approach and the processes associated with this.
“It is very pleasing to see members of the health and safety team across all our sites excelling at their roles and consolidating their knowledge with NEBOSH or NVQ training,” said Mark Ryan Logson Group Health and Safety Manager. “These posts at each site are critical to the delivery of the vision and they have been key in all the improvements that have been made.”
Working closely with the site Managing Directors to deliver the Health and Safety responsibilities they:
• Engage our employees in our Make It Safe vision and objectives
• Complete risk assessments and develop Safe Systems of Work (SSoW)
• Complete incident investigations
• Deliver training
• Complete ASIs and manage the ASI schedule
• Attend site safety meetings
• Manage the implementation of the recommendations from our external H&S audits.
“Our Workplace Transport projects that have taken place this year have been successful thanks to the support of these key personnel and their growing confidence and competence has contributed to the improved performance of Boxes and Packaging from a Health and Safety perspective,” said Mark. “Most recently, they have all been trained as super-users for the new Health and Safety management system software and their continued input and development will be vital to achieve our goal of excelling in every aspect of our Health and Safety performance.”
